Introduction to the MBA Degree
The Masters in Business Administration (MBA), degree program is a professional qualification in the field of business. It is a 2 year long program with 54 credits. The MBA degrees are offered in various combinations such as finance, marketing, human resources, entrepreneurship, risk management etc. Over the last 20 years, the MBA degree program has become a benchmark for other business qualifications and almost all of the entrepreneurial giants have MBA graduates working for them. These professionals have converted the normal businesses to corporations with household names.

Prerequisites and Course Structure
One of the most accepted prerequisites to an MBA degree program is a Bachelors degree in a similar denomination. However, this has significantly evolved and now even health science specialists and engineers can opt for many MBA degrees. Renowned universities require that you have an overall GPA of 3.0 to 4.0. International students are required to have good TOEFL scores and extracurricular achievements are always supported. 
As far as the course structure is concerned, the first year for any MBA program is almost the same. The second year stresses on your majors and there is also a lot of research work involved. There is also a requirement of making a thesis on any given project.

Salaries for MBA Degree Holders
Since MBA is a vast field, the salary range also varies quite significantly. You can start off as a business executive with a salary of around $60,000 per annum and may go up to directorial posts with salaries of over a staggering $300,000 per annum. It should also be no surprise to find many MBA graduates at CEO and CFO positions. An MBA Degree from a renowned university also enhances the career prospects.
